At its core, a tree canopy survey involves detailed mapping of the canopy's structure. This process helps in identifying issues such as disease, overcrowding, and improper growth, which can negatively impact both individual trees and the surrounding ecosystem. By thoroughly understanding these elements, our arborists can make informed decisions that support the health and wellbeing of your trees.

One of the key components of a successful canopy survey is the use of advanced technology. Drones and high-resolution imaging techniques allow us to capture detailed views of tree canopies from above, providing insights that would be difficult to gather from the ground level alone. These technologies offer a bird’s-eye view that is essential for spotting subtle issues early on, such as pest infestations or areas of decay. Another critical aspect is the interpretation of data. Expert arborists analyze the information gathered during the survey to create a detailed report. This report includes recommendations for maintenance, such as pruning or pest control, designed to optimize the health and growth of your trees. For commercial properties or large estates, understanding the canopy coverage is crucial not only for aesthetic reasons but also for liability issues and compliance with local environmental regulations.

The art in canopy surveys lies in the visual assessments made by skilled arborists. Experienced eyes can detect changes in leaf color, the density of foliage, and other visual cues that might indicate underlying problems.
